The basic syntax for adding repositories is: sudo add-apt-repository repository Now that you've installed the package, it's time to add a third-party software repository to your system. To install add-apt-repository using the APT package manager, type: sudo apt install software-properties-common Add Repositories Using add-apt-repository It is a part of the software-properties-common package. You won't find the add-apt-repository utility installed on your system by default. A better way of adding THEM to your system is by using the add-apt-repository tool.
